But enough about me ;) Below is a copy/paste that I send to people visiting Corfu, hopefully it'll give you ideas about which places to visit. Just Google the names. So... The best beaches of the Island are all in the west side: Paleocastritsa, Liapades, Myrtiotyssa, Glyfada, Agios Gordis. To the south : Aghios Georgios, Megas Choros, Issos and the Halicunas Lagoon are the best places, really amazing scenery. Up north the best are Porto Timoni, Canal d'amour, Aghios Georghios pagon and Arilas. If you're into hiking and exploring, the peak of Pantocrator mountain range (highest in the island) has some really nice trails leading to an ancient monastery with lovely artwork and 360* views of all the island, the route is very picturesqe and definitely worth it. When in Corfu city you should check out Mon repos palace, it's a small park with tall trees, the palace, ancient ruins and a wonderful beach with crystal clear waters. Around Corfu there are couple of islands, the 3 to the north -Othoni, Erikousa, Mathraki - are non touristic and steeped in nature. Also opposite of the port of Corfu town, is a small island called -Vido- a hidden gem. And finally to the south, VIP Paxos and Antipaxos which are frequented by the ultra rich and socialites. Public transport leaves alot to be desired so the island is best explored by car or motorcycle. I think this should cover the basics :) Enjoy Corfu! ABOUT ME Chiselling away in Corfu.
